Martin Lumpkin, Ph.D. Clinical PsychologyI
I graduated from Texas Tech University in 1971 with a Ph.D. in Clinical Psychology. Currently licensed in the State of Texas, I am in part-time private practice in Terrell, TX. A main thrust of my work is teaching mindfulness to lay groups and within the psychotherapy context. I have written a book on mindfulness entitled Into the Music of the World: Living Life Mindfully. With Dr. Preston Wiles, Director of the Student Counseling and Wellness Program at UTS, I help facilitate mindfulness classes for medical and graduate students interested in stress management.
In the past, I have worked at Terrell State Hospital, heading the Substance Abuse Unit. I have also taught courses in psychotherapy and mindfulness in the Dept. of Psychiatry, Division of Psychology at UTS Dallas. My mindfulness training can be found on my website: www.martinlumpkin.com.
